What is AI Image Generation?

AI image generation utilizes sophisticated algorithms, often based on deep learning models like Generative Adversarial Networks (GANs) or diffusion models, to create images from scratch. These models are trained on massive datasets of existing images, learning the underlying patterns and structures that define what a “beautiful girl” looks like. They can then generate entirely new images, often with a level of photorealism that is astounding. Users can often guide the generation process with text prompts, specifying desired features, styles, and moods.

The Technology Behind the Magic

Several key technologies power AI image generation:

  • Generative Adversarial Networks (GANs): GANs consist of two neural networks, a generator and a discriminator, that compete with each other. The generator tries to create realistic images, while the discriminator tries to distinguish between real images and those generated by the generator. Through this adversarial process, the generator learns to produce increasingly realistic and compelling images.  
  • Diffusion Models: These models work by progressively adding noise to an image until it becomes pure noise, and then learning to reverse this process, gradually removing the noise to reconstruct the image. Diffusion models have proven particularly effective at generating high-quality and diverse images.  
  • Text-to-Image Synthesis: This allows users to generate images based on textual descriptions, making the process more intuitive and interactive. Users can simply type in a prompt like “a beautiful girl with flowing red hair and emerald green eyes,” and the AI will attempt to create an image that matches the description.  

Ethical Considerations and Future Directions

While AI-generated beautiful girl images offer exciting possibilities, it’s important to consider the ethical implications:

  • Misinformation and Deepfakes: The ability to create realistic-looking images raises concerns about the potential for misuse, such as creating deepfakes or spreading misinformation.  
  • Bias and Representation: AI models are trained on existing data, which may contain biases. This can lead to the generation of images that perpetuate harmful stereotypes or exclude certain groups.  
  • Copyright and Ownership: Questions arise about who owns the copyright to AI-generated images, the creator of the AI model or the user who generated the specific image?
